Web4 aug. 2024 · Although they are similar fabrics, linen does have some advantages over cotton, and also some deficits. Linen can be two to three times stronger than cotton, and it dries at a much faster rate—a quality that helps it dissipate heat faster. But it is also more expensive than cotton, and it has less elasticity, so it tends to wrinkle more than ... Web29 mrt. 2024 · Proceed to wash the linen sheets in mild mode. Then, repeatedly rinse until all the detergent comes off from the linen sheets. Once you finish rinsing the linen sheets, hang them outside in the shade to dry. Avoid using dryers to dry 100% linen sheets. Remember, linen sheets do not react well with high temperatures.
